  • Cell Organelles: A Nightclub Analogy Explained
    Here's a fun way to think about organelles and a nightclub:

    Organelles are like the different departments of a nightclub:

    * Nucleus (the VIP Room): This is where the club's "blueprint" (DNA) is kept safe and secure. It's like a VIP room with the club's most valuable assets.

    * Ribosomes (the Bartenders): These are the busy workers that make the "drinks" (proteins) according to the instructions from the blueprint (DNA). They are like the bartenders who mix and serve up the drinks based on customer requests.

    * Endoplasmic Reticulum (the Dance Floor & Kitchen): This is a vast network of interconnected "rooms" where the "drinks" (proteins) are assembled and modified. It's like the dance floor where people move around and interact, and also like the kitchen where food is prepared.

    * Golgi Apparatus (the Bottle Service Crew): This "department" packages and labels the "drinks" (proteins) for delivery to different parts of the club. It's like the bottle service crew who prepare and deliver drinks to the tables.

    * Mitochondria (the Generator): These are the powerhouse of the club, providing the energy (ATP) for all the activities. It's like the generator that keeps the lights on and the music pumping.

    * Lysosomes (the Clean-Up Crew): These are the "clean-up crew" that break down waste and unwanted materials, keeping the club tidy.

    * Cytoskeleton (the Structural Supports): This is the network of "beams" and "wires" that gives the club its shape and structure. It's like the beams that hold up the roof and the wires that run the lighting and sound systems.

    Overall, the nightclub analogy highlights the interdependence and coordinated activity of organelles:

    * Just like each department in a nightclub needs to work together for the club to function properly, organelles need to work together for the cell to thrive.

    * The club's success depends on the flow of information and materials, just like the cell relies on communication and transport between organelles.

    * Every department plays a vital role in the club's success, just like every organelle is essential for the cell's survival.
